Advanced Reservoir Characterization
This advanced course has been specifically designed to magnify the importance of reservoir description in performance prediction, field development and reservoir management. Field decisions are impacted by the quantitative definition of reservoir heterogeneities. There is a drive toward cost efficiency in field management
The participants should focus on the analysis and interpretation of geological, petrophysical, engineering and geophysical data to derive reservoir models in regards to the continuity of reservoir parameters, the distribution of shale barriers, and the interwell distribution. Reservoir description parameters include the rock texture and mineralogy, the distribution of porosity, permeability, and Sw, and the values for OOIP, OGIP, and rate forecast.

Participants will learn:
- Why reservoir description is so critical
- The rationale and application of reservoir description concepts
- The nature of reservoir heterogeneities and discuss techniques for classifying and quantifying them
- Geostatistical techniques and concepts
- The techniques of pixel-based and object-based modelling in building quantitative models of the distribution of reservoir properties
- To integrate seismic interpretation in reservoir models
- The techniques of scaleup and uncertainty quantification
- Examples of several case studies
- Introduce you to new technologies and tools available
